The Eurogamer TV Show: Rock Band 2 vs. Guitar Hero 4

9 (3 ratings)

It's the great gaming battle of the bands. As Guitar Hero World Tour and Rock Band 2 prepare to square off on stage this autumn, Harmonix and Neversoft try to persuade you why their game is the real rock star. As well as having a good bitch about each other.
